It needs an engine management system to run. That, or some sort of Chip ugrade to handle the new turbo components. I personally bought a stand alone system (SDS Simple Digital Systems, which I hear is easy to install). I also have an optional boost controller if that is wanted.

Here is the list of components that I have already on the car:

b6t motor with powder coated valve cover:
Has New: Oil Pump, Timing Belt, Cam Seal, Front Crank Seal, Rear Main Seal, Water Pump, Oxygen Sensor.

intercooler piping, 2.5" all powder coated and mandrel bent
ACT clutch kit with street disk and extreme pressure plate
Log Style Exhaust Manifold with Tial 30mm Wastegate and new t/3 turbo.
Supra throttle body installed on CUSTOM INTAKE manifold!
